Laurence Graff's career is marked by handling some of the world's most famous diamonds and building a global luxury brand from scratch. He has been called the king of diamonds and the new Harry Winston. His acquisition and cutting of the 603-carat Lesotho Promise into 26 flawless D-color gems remains one of the most ambitious projects in jewelry history. He was appointed OBE in 2013, a rare honor for a jeweler, reflecting his influence on the industry and British enterprise.

Records & Feats
Cut the 603-carat Lesotho Promise into 26 flawless D-color gems
The fifteenth-largest rough diamond ever found, cut into 26 polished stones, one of the most complex diamond cutting projects in history.
